Where is the air filter in a 2025 Jeep Wagoneer?
- The engine air filter sits in the front engine bay inside the airbox, designed to block road dust and larger particles before they reach the intake.
- The cabin air filter is typically located behind the glove box or under the dash and protects passengers from pollen, dust, and road odors.

How often should I change the engine air filter on my 2025 Jeep Wagoneer?
- Typical intervals range based on driving conditions; normal driving often calls for inspection at each oil change and replacement every 15,000–30,000 miles, while dusty or heavy-use conditions require more frequent checks.

What is the difference between an engine air filter and a cabin air filter?
- The engine air filter prevents debris from entering the engine intake; the cabin air filter cleans the air that circulates through the vehicle’s HVAC system for passenger comfort.
- Both are essential—engine filters protect mechanical systems and fuel efficiency; cabin filters protect passenger health and interior systems.

What are signs of a bad air filter?
- Reduced acceleration or lower fuel economy for the engine filter; musty odors, reduced HVAC airflow, or increased dust inside the cabin for the cabin filter.

Engine Air Filter vs Cabin Air Filter — 2025 Jeep Wagoneer
Understanding the difference between the engine air filter and the cabin air filter helps you prioritize vehicle care. The engine filter protects mechanical components and efficiency by keeping contaminants from the intake, while the cabin filter improves passenger comfort and air quality by filtering HVAC intake air. Both filters are small investments that prevent larger problems: a clogged engine filter can reduce performance and fuel economy, and a clogged cabin filter can strain the HVAC blower and circulate allergens.
